From 8ebfae3aad720f9e9678bb8f595020c26db94444 Mon Sep 17 00:00:00 2001 From: David Sommerseth Date: Wed, 3 Dec 2008 16:16:27 +0100 Subject: Workaround to avoid getting existing eurephiadb template db block rebuilding --- database/sqlite/CMakeLists.txt |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) (limited to 'database/sqlite') diff --git a/database/sqlite/CMakeLists.txt b/database/sqlite/CMakeLists.txt index 71f62a3..4a39644 100644 --- a/database/sqlite/CMakeLists.txt +++ b/database/sqlite/CMakeLists.txt @@ -32,7 +32,10 @@ INCLUDE_DIRECTORIES(BEFORE ../../common/ ../../plugin/ ../../plugin/firewall ../ ADD_LIBRARY(edb-sqlite SHARED ${edb_sqlite_SRC} ${COMMON}) IF(SQLITE3BIN) - ADD_CUSTOM_COMMAND(TARGET edb-sqlite POST_BUILD COMMAND ${SQLITE3BIN} eurephiadb < sql-schema.sql COMMENT "Creating template database: eurephiadb") + ADD_CUSTOM_COMMAND(TARGET edb-sqlite POST_BUILD + COMMAND rm -f eurephiadb + COMMAND ${SQLITE3BIN} eurephiadb < sql-schema.sql + COMMENT "Creating template database: eurephiadb") ENDIF(SQLITE3BIN) -- cgit